Title delight for Dartford swimmers
The winning Dartford squad celebrate after sealing victory and the title
The winning Dartford squad celebrate after sealing victory and the title

DARTFORD District Swimming Club took a slim lead into the final leg of the Millennium League at Maidstone's Mote Park on Saturday.

Competing against teams from Maidstone, Whiteoaks, Eltham, Larkfield and Greenwich, the league has been fairly close this year.

Dartford had the luxury of a full strength squad for the first time this season at Maidstone and it showed.

Impressive individual swims kept the team in second place for the first half and when the relays began in the latter part of the evening, their might really showed.

A series of first places swept the other teams aside and left Dartford top with a clear 16 points lead, making them both winners of the gala and league.

Grace Ladley and Charlie Knight accepted the winners' trophies from league chairman Barbara Upton.
